The cost of a driver's license in Poland
The process of obtaining the Polish driver's license is an exhausting, stressful and expensive process. However, it is necessary if you want to drive legally in Poland. Understanding the costs can help you budget and avoid any unexpected expenses. Preparing all the required documents is crucial, including the medical certificate and proof of residency. You must also pass both a theory test and an actual driving test.
The first step in getting an driver's license in Poland is to complete the driver's profile (PKK - Profil Kandydata na Kierowce). You can do this in the district office where you must submit your passport, a certificate showing your residency status and a photo made on the spot. Then you must go to a doctor and get a medical certificate stating that you don't have any health contraindications to driving a vehicle.
After passing both the practical and theory driving tests, you must pay a fee in order to get your driver's licence issued. The cost is approximately 100 PLN. You must also ensure that you have an insurance policy that is valid before driving on the road.

The cost of a cat C driving license
Driving in Poland can be a fun experience, but you need to follow local rules and laws. Infractions could result in unwarranted penalties that could affect your business operations. To get a Cat C driving license, you must pass several tests and undergo a medical exam. Then, you have to take a series practical lessons with an instructor. The cost of these lessons can vary, but the final exam will cost about 1600-2200 PLN. You will also need to take a test on the theory. It is a multiple-choice test that covers traffic signs as well as road rules and safety rules. You'll need an official translator with you in case you don't know Polish.
After passing the driving exam, you must submit a variety of documents to the driver's office. You must include a valid passport and identification proof. You also have to pay the normal fees and apply for a driver's license. After six months of living in Poland you can change your driver's licence to one in the Polish one if you have the driving license of a country that is a signatory to the Vienna Convention.
